(Alliance News) - Good session peer the automotive sector in Piazza Affari, with the segment marking a green of 2.3%.

Stellantis advances 3.5%to EUR17.13, bringing its assets on a weekly basis to 8%.

Pirelli, meanwhile, advances 2.4 percent to EUR4.93. As Francesco Bonazzi writes in Alliance News, "Marco Tronchetti Provera and his Camfin are preparing for a Pirelli without the Chinese, even though Sinochem and Silk Road Fund have so far denied a disengagement on their part. And the market, while not believing in an immediate merger between Pirelli and Brembo, is rewarding both stocks after the news of the consultation pact."

"The capitalization of the two groups is EUR4.95 billion and EUR5 billion, respectively. Surprisingly aligned values that have fueled some new speculation of a merger between the tire king and the international brake systems giant, both belonging to the luxury segment."

"In reality, beyond the firm alliance between the Bombassei family and Marco Tronchetti Provera's family, industrial synergies between the two groups would be few," reasons an investment banker. This does not detract from the fact that the alliance is clearly set to strengthen financially.

Brembo, on the other hand, gives up 2 percent, although on the weekly the company marks a green of about 8 percent.
